What is the past tense of radicate?

What's the past tense of radicate? Here's the word you're looking for.

Answer

The past tense of radicate is radicated.

The third-person singular simple present indicative form of radicate is radicates.

The present participle of radicate is radicating.

The past participle of radicate is radicated.
